The tax debt of Kyrgyz power companies hits 2,526 billon soms as of January 1, 2009, the State Taxes and Dues Committee informed Saturday.
The common Kyrgyz tax debt made 3,486 billion soms as of January 1, 1,839 billion of which were the fundamental tax debt. The power companies’ share makes 72 % of this rate. The fundamental tax debt reached 1,856 billion soms (74% of the common debt - 2,525 billion soms).
